Transaction af500214fa6bd5e233f0e7ffa29eee2093a7e4cab7637e6a2b18c66f1467ed83
1 Input
1 Output
-
af500214fa6bd5e233f0e7ffa29eee2093a7e4cab7637e6a2b18c66f1467ed83:0
- value
- 10646036
- script pubkey
- OP_0 OP_PUSHBYTES_32 a8d065ebb61625c0d55fd65be254b0822f9f2c17ff4a7d52eaa1c3fb870eab5b
- address
- bc1q4rgxt6akzcjup42l6ed7y49ssghe7tqhla9865h258plhpcw4ddsg0pmd5